Output 3012075eb54fe5213b517ef9b74c522dfeecb199cefd6b8aa732c57820996431:81

value
56794
script pubkey
OP_0 OP_PUSHBYTES_32 4ae993f6abf9988cf0a0b04e7c8eb9de5cf1145b6b95d9e5cac355e4abd19a82
address
bc1qft5e8a4tlxvgeu9qkp88er4emew0z9zmdw2anew2cd27f273n2pqs0hp70
transaction
3012075eb54fe5213b517ef9b74c522dfeecb199cefd6b8aa732c57820996431
spent
true